Gakugeidaigaku, Tokyo
Gakugeidaigaku, a charming neighborhood in Tokyo, offers a blend of local culture and modern convenience. Known for its quaint streets lined with independent boutiques, cozy cafes, and traditional izakayas, it provides an authentic slice of Tokyo life.
